The Food and Drug Administration on Tuesday quietly approved a generic form of mifepristone, one of the two medications used in most U.S. abortions. That makes the drug, from the company Evita Solutions, the second generic version to hit the market. The first, from pharmaceutical company GenBioPro, was approved in 2019. Robert Morris, Texas megachurch pastor, pleads guilty to child sex abuse
PAWHUSKA, Okla.— Robert Morris, the Texas megachurch pastor who built Gateway Church into one of the largest congregations in the country, pleaded guilty Thursday in Osage County District Court to charges that he sexually abused a girl in the 1980s. Midwest could break heat records in spate of summery weather
The fall vibes are on hold across much of the Midwest this week. An extraordinary October heat wave could bring record-breaking temperatures to the northern Plains and Upper Midwest in the coming days, with Minneapolis forecast to reach 90 degrees Fahrenheit this weekend. Early polls show Trump and GOP taking more blame than Democrats for shutdown
WASHINGTON — The U.S. government is shut down, and Americans are more inclined to blame President Donald Trump and Republicans for it, according to four independent, national polls conducted just before or during the funding lapse.
